2016-09-22 103 views
-1

我刚刚开始在bash中编写代码,因为这是我的第一周。我正在尝试创建一个程序来自动执行为我的java程序创建可执行文件.jar文件的过程,并且我正在创建清单时遇到困难。我知道清单文件需要有“Main-Class:name”。用户输入类,但是我怎样才能将它添加到清单文件中。我试过touch "Main-Class: $name" > Manifest,但这会导致错误。任何帮助表示赞赏。将文本添加到文件bash中时使用变量

+1

尝试'回声 “主类:$名称”>清单' – ode2k

+0

@ ode2k这工作!非常感谢你,我很抱歉,这是一个简单的问题。 – TGrossb

回答

1

尝试

echo "Main-Class: $name" > Manifest

,而不是touch

1

您可以使用这里-DOC

name="ZupaMasterMegaClass" 

cat<<EOF>Manifest 
Main-Class: $name 
foo 
bar 
base 
EOF 

cat Manifest 
相关问题